Sat 804539175321551

decimal
160907.4175321551
degree
0°160907′1643″4175321551‴
percentile
38.311389343168784%
name
idomfwabrxi
cycle
0
epoch
0
period
79
block
160907
offset
4175321551
timestamp
rarity
common